OVERVIEW

The Nokian Entyre C/S is a touring, all season tire manufactured for passenger vehicles and SUVs. Nokian offers a 65,000 mile treadwear warranty with this model.

The tread design upgrades the all weather traction. The tread design and all season compound increase the dry, wet and winter weather road gripping ability. The tread's ideal pattern increases the number of biting edges gripping the road surface during the drive, while the all season compound keeps the rubber flexibility in various temperatures. The circumferential grooves prevent hydroplaning by dispersing water and slush from below the footprint, optimizing the surface contact and enhancing the wet and winter weather driving safety.

The tread design also improves the tire's controllability. The tread design's optimal pattern enhances the tire's surface contact, which boosts the steering responsiveness and the driving stability. The better road contact, in this manner, increases the steering response time and precision to the driver's commands. It also stabilizes the tire against the driving pressure affecting it, even during its high speed performance. This combination ensures the driver's secure control over the vehicle at all times.

The model features a tread wear indicator. The Driving Safety Indicators, or DSI for short, places percentages along the tread area, which wear out along with the tread. As a result, the DSI visually portrays the tread wear left on the tires, which enables the driver to follow the tire's wear rate. This notifies the driver when the tire is about to wear out, preventing them from being driven on in a worn-out state. The tire also sports a hydroplaning resistance measure. Next to the DSI numbers, there is a water drop symbol. When the water drop wears out, the tire is no longer considered to be safe to use in wet or winter weather conditions.

T Entyre C/S promotes a comfortable driving experience. The tread design's constant surface contact enables the tire to closely follow the road. This enables the model to absorb the shock of driving, which decreases the road noise levels heard in the vehicle's cabin while the tires are in motion. The Silent Groove Design and the Silent Sidewall Technology lower the road noise levels heard while the tires are in motion. The lowered road and tread pattern noise minimizes the surface contact while the tires are in motion. This ensures a quiet and enjoyable performance.
